The story of Warren William Lovell began in 1895 in Cleveland, Ohio, USA. In 1900, Warren William Lovell resided in Cleveland Ward 41, Cuyahoga, Ohio, USA. In 1910, Warren William Lovell resided in Rocky River, Cuyahoga, Ohio, USA. Warren William Lovell married Mable B Donner, and had children including Donner J Lovell, Warren William Lovell Jr. Warren William Lovell passed away in 1977 in Miami, Miami-Dade County, Florida, United States of America.
